Want a bite-sized bill? From aperitivo hours to bottomless lunches, these deals will give you the full restaurant experience for less.
Australian happy hours and meal deals never used to stray too far from cut- price pints, half-price schnitties and bargain house wine. But as consumer habits shift, venues have been giving it their bite-sized best with more salubrious specials.
Tracking spending over the last year, digital sales portal OpenTable noted a 41 percent increase in demand for what it called ‘experiential dining’, including bottomless packages, special deals, set menus and promotions.
In this cost-savvy setting, hungry diners have swapped dinner for lunch and a la carte for banquets. The Euro art of aperitivo has also found a foothold in our food culture, ideal for diners wanting a snack-sized experience without a full-sized restaurant bill. Call it golden hour, call it aperitivo – happy hour has never looked better.
Here’s a growing list of some of our favourite happy hours and lunch deals around Australia.

Alta Trattoria, Fitzroy, Vic: Lunch Set Menu
Proving there’s no duo quite as satisfying as antipasti and pasta, the $55 lunch set at this inner north trattoria pairs bites like zucchini flowers and vitello tonnato with house-made pastas such as garganelle with wild boar, plus dessert.

Cumulus Inc., Melbourne, Vic: $2 Oysters
Visit Andrew McConnell’s flagship Cumulus Inc. on weekdays afternoons between 3pm and 6pm, and slurp down $2 Sydney Rock and Pacific Oysters served on ice with mignonette and a wedge of lemon.

Mister Bianco, Kew, Vic: Bianchetto Aperitivo Time
During Aperitivo Time at Bianchetto, Mister Bianco’s atmospheric sister bar adopts the commendable Italian tradition of doling out free snacks (like mini paninis stuffed with mortadella) to anyone buying from the half-priced drinks list.
